Signs of Poor Water Quality in Your Tap Water

How can you tell if your tap water needs filtration? Several observable signs indicate poor water quality. A strong chlorine odor suggests chemical treatment residue, while visible discoloration or sediment in your water signals contamination. You might notice rust-colored stains or white deposits accumulating on faucets and showerheads, which indicate mineral buildup or corrosion. Unusual tastes or smells beyond chlorine often point to contaminants like pesticides or bacteria. Heavy metals such as lead and mercury, though invisible, pose serious health risks. If you experience inconsistent water quality despite municipal treatment, your home’s plumbing may be corroding. These indicators suggest that standard municipal filtration isn’t adequately protecting your water supply, making a whole-house filtration system worth considering for your family’s safety and health.

Why Whole-House Filtration Is the Real Solution

Hard Water and Sediment: The Hidden Threat to Your Appliances

hard water damages appliances

If you’ve noticed white, chalky spots on your dishes or felt a slick film on your skin after showering, you’re experiencing the effects of hard water and sediment—minerals and particles that damage your home’s plumbing and appliances over time. Hard water contains dissolved calcium and magnesium that accumulate as scale buildup inside pipes, water heaters, and washing machines. This buildup reduces efficiency and shortens appliance lifespan to 8-10 years instead of the typical 12-15 years. Sediment clogs faucets and showerheads, while scale prevents heat transfer in water heaters, forcing them to work harder. Scale prevention through whole-house filtration directly supports appliance longevity, reducing repair costs and energy waste markedly while protecting your home’s plumbing infrastructure from corrosion and mineral deposits.
